Product Details
The ABB RET670 1MRK002816-AC, also cataloged as the RET670 Transformer Protection and Control Relay, operates as a dedicated hardware component for multi-winding power transformer differential processing and voltage regulation within electrical substation automation systems. The module converts analog current and voltage secondary measurements into synchronized digital telemetry data to execute sub-cycle fault isolation routines across high-voltage grid lines.

Frequently Asked Questions
Q: Can the 1MRK002816-AC internal modules be serviced or hot-swapped while active?
A: No. Hot-swapping the processing cards or the internal analog input transformers is prohibited. The unit must be fully de-energized and external secondary current transformer circuits must be shorted before physical withdrawal.
Q: How does the unit mitigate false tripping during transformer energization events?
A: The internal logic runs numerical harmonic restraint algorithms (primarily 2nd and 5th harmonic analysis) to differentiate magnetizing inrush and overexcitation currents from true internal phase faults.
Q: What redundancy protocols are supported by the Ethernet hardware interfaces?
A: The communication cards support parallel redundancy protocol (PRP) and high-availability seamless redundancy (HSR) paths to prevent data dropout during link failures.
Field Installation Guidelines
- Subrack Earth Bonding: Secure the 6U rack housing to the panel framework using a short, low-impedance copper braid. Ensure the metal-to-metal connection points are clean and completely free of paint or oxidation layer build-up.
- Secondary CT Circuit Security: Verify that all current transformer input lines are routed through specialized shorting terminal blocks. Never allow an active current transformer secondary path to open-circuit during field terminal modifications.
- Signal Cable Routing Constraints: Maintain clear physical separation between high-speed optical/copper network cabling and heavy alternating current control loops inside the cubicle wiring ducts to avoid induced noise.
